CHAPTER 5. SERVICE MENU/VARIOUS SETTING TOOL OPERATING PROCEDURES 1. OPERATING PROCEDURES 1 - 1. SERVICE MENU 1 Used to display the model name, the manufacturing No., the firmware version, and the usage time. MODEL MODEL TYPE S/N FIRM VERSION USAGE TIME Model name The destination is displayed. Serial number Firmware version. Time while the display is in use. 1 ) After pressing the [SIZE] buttons for about 5 seconds (the LED blinks), press the [BRIGHT-], [VOL-], [BRIGHT+] and [VOL+] button in sequence. SERVICE1 SERVICE2 MODEL MODEL TYPE S/N FIRM VERSION USAGE TIME DVI-D PN-TXXX JP XXXXXXXXXX Ver 1.00 62H NO SIGNAL END̖MENU 1 - 2. SERVICE MENU 2 AGING FACTORY RESET EDID WRITE PROTECT NTSC SETUP LEVEL HDMI PC AUDIO STANDBY OPTION BACKLIGHT OFF COLOR WHITE/BLACK PERIOD AGING. 3Refer to page 5 - 2 "2. AGING". Used to reset the user adjustment values, the usage time, and the operation logs to the factory setting. 3Refer to page 5 - 2 "3. FACTORY RESET". Enable the WRITE PROTECT of EDID. Change the setup level of NTSC. 0IRE: JP model 7.5IRE: US model Select whether to output the audio from PC AUDIO in the HDMI connection. The setting should not be changed. Change the setting of Backlight OFF mode. The setting should not be changed. 1 ) With "SERVICE MENU1" displayed, select "SERVICE2" with [VOL- ( 4 )] button and press [BRIGHT+ ( 3 )] button. SERVICE1 SERVICE2 AGING FACTRY RESET EDID WRITE PROTECT NTSC SETUP LEVEL HDMI PC AUDIO STANDBY OPTION BACKLIGHT OFF COLOR WHITE/BLACK PERIOD DVI-D OFF PROTECT 0IRE ON 0M WHITE 40MS NO SIGNAL OK̖MENU 2 ) Select setting item with [VOL+ ( 2 )] [VOL- ( 4 )] button. 3 ) Adjust it with the [BRIGHT- ( 1 )] [BRIGHT+ ( 3 )] button. 4 ) Press [MENU] button to return to the previous screen sequentially, terminating the operation.
